US12305962 - Projectile shield with enhanced projectile rebound/ricochet

The patent describes a ballistic shield featuring a front ballistic fabric layer and a rear elastic layer that can inflate to enhance projectile rebound, effectively turning the rebounded projectile into a hazard for the shooter. This innovative design allows the shield to be quickly inflated for use and easily collapsed for storage and transport.
